Introducing FlyCart 30 | Dynamic Aerial Delivery Meet DJI’s first delivery drone - FlyCart 30 Overcome traditional transport challenges and start a new era of dynamic aerial delivery with large payload capacity, long operation range, high reliability, and intelligent features.

DJI FlyCart 30 is here to deliver the goods. A long-distance heavy lifter with powerful signal and intelligence, DJI FlyCart 30 supports Cargo mode and Winch mode and ascends beyond traditional logistical limits to deliver a safe, economical, and efficient air transport solution.

Collaborate Across Multiple Terminals

DJI DeliveryHub is a one-stop air delivery management platform. It facilitates efficient operation planning, comprehensive operation status monitoring, centralized team resource management, and data collection and analysis. 

 

Task Planning and Execution

Remotely create, schedule, and allocate tasks and devices.
Confirm safety check and one-tap takeoff.
Increase efficiency and automatically perform scheduled delivery tasks based on recorded flight routes.

 
 
 
 

Comprehensive Status Monitoring

Track drones and task status on a 2.5D Base Map.
Live view directly from the drone's high resolution FPV gimbal camera to see the surrounding flight environment.
Receive alerts for abnormalities and take manual control to ensure flight safety.
Collaborate with teammates and share status notifications to multiple terminals.

 

Centralized Team Resource Management

Plan complex flight routes quickly based on a 2.5D Base Map.
Manage marked locations and alternate landing sites for efficient team collaboration and coordination.
Monitor drone health status, maintenance information, and DJI Care status.
View drone, route, and time statistics to evaluate efficiency and optimize future operations.

Extensive Accessories

DJI RC Plus
 

DJI RC Plus has a 7-inch 1,200 nits high-bright screen with multiple buttons and dials for a smooth control experience. It comes with a standard WB37 external battery that offers an operating time of up to six hours and supports battery hot-swapping. 

 

DJI DB2000 Intelligent Flight Battery
 

DJI FlyCart 30 comes with a brand-new dual-battery system. A single DJI DB2000 Intelligent Flight Battery has a capacity up to 38,000 mA and supports up to 1,500 charge cycles. It supports self-heating and hot-swapping to save time and ensure smooth operation.

 

DJI C8000 Intelligent Battery Station
 

The DJI C8000 Intelligent Battery Station supports concurrent charging for dual batteries and fast charging for a single battery. The charging voltage is adaptive to standard generators with a max charging power of up to 7200 W.

 

DJI Cellular Dongle
 

This module supports 4G enhanced video transmission for drones and remote controllers and provides a mobile network for remote controllers.

 

DJI WB37 Battery

The DJI WB37 Battery helps power the DJI RC Plus. It adopts 2S 4920 mAh battery cells, has excellent discharge performance at low temperatures, and charges quickly. 

 

DJI WB37 Battery Charging Hub

The DJI WB37 Battery Charging Hub is used to charge DJI WB37 Batteries. The charging manager is compatible with third-party USB-C chargers and 65 W PD fast chargers.

 

DJI FlyCart 30 Winch System Kit
DJI FlyCart 30 Winch System Kit

The DJI FlyCart 30 Winch System Kit includes a winch, a counterweight, a transport landing gear, and an extension cable. The kit can quickly be installed on DJI FlyCart 30 and facilitates complex delivery operations with ease. 

 

D-RTK 2 Mobile Station
D-RTK 2 Mobile Station

The D-RTK 2 Mobile Station supports mainstream global satellite navigation systems and provides real-time differential corrections for accurate and reliable centimeter-level precision. 

 

Data Security

DJI takes the security of your data seriously. We use best-in-class measures to protect the integrity of your photos, videos, flight logs, and other user data, allowing you to confidently use the full power of a cloud-based fleet management system. DJI FlyCart 30 and DJI DeliveryHub is built to maintain integrity across multiple levels of the drone and data management process – from device connection and maintenance, to data upload and transmission, to cloud service storage and operational security.
DJI DeliveryHub uploads, stores and manages data on cloud servers operated by Amazon Web Services, which are compliant to ISO/IEC 27001 security certifications.

Data Collection

DJI will not access any user data before the user grants DJI the permission to do so. You can grant or revoke the permission anytime in "Network Security Mode" or enable "Local Data Mode" to use your device completely offline.

Data Transmission and Storage

Full-link encryption effectively protects data from third-party hijacking. Sensitive information, such as email addresses, mobile numbers, and locations, is protected with additional AES-256-CBC encryption.

Clear All Device Data

You can choose to erase any data generated during your use of DJI devices. Using the DJI Pilot 2 app, you can clear the logs and cache on your device and the app, or restore the device to factory settings.

5. The load capacity of DJI FlyCart 30 decreases as the takeoff altitude increases. An altitude of 6,000 meters is the maximum safe altitude for DJI FlyCart 30 flying in dual batteries mode without a payload (takeoff at an altitude of 4,500 meters). An altitude of 3,000 meters is the maximum safe altitude for DJI FlyCart 30 flying with a full payload.
6. Measured with estimated solar radiation of 960 W/m2. Long-term exposure to high temperatures may shorten the service life of certain components.
7. During takeoff and landing, DJI FlyCart 30 can resist a maximum wind speed of 12 m/s.
8. Measured with FCC compliance in an unobstructed environment with low interference. Data is for reference only. During your flight, please pay attention to reminders in the app.
9. To realize 4G enhanced video transmission, connect the DJI FlyCart 30's DJI Cellular Dongle (available only in the Chinese mainland) to the internet. The remote controller can be connected to the internet by using the DJI enhanced video transmission module or the Wi-Fi module.
10. A second remote controller is sold separately.
11. The protection rating is not permanent and may decline due to aging and wear caused by long-term use. The protection rating does not apply to the propulsion system. After a flight in rain, it is recommended to keep it idling on the ground for 1 minute to prevent corrosion or rust to afflict the propulsion system (precipitation of more than 24.9 mm within 24 hours).
12. Effective sensing range and obstacle sensing capabilities may vary depending on ambient light, rain, fog, and the material, position, shape, and other properties of the obstacles. Downward sensing is mainly used to assist in measuring ground clearance. Sensing in other directions is used for obstacle sensing.
13. The dimensions of the Expanded Polypropylene (EPP) case interior are 573×416×306 mm (L×W×H).
14. When DJI FlyCart 30 operates on dual batteries and flies in a 25° C windless environment at sea level with a full payload, the lowest height for opening the parachute is 60 m and the terminal descent speed 6 m/s.
